Uniport Gets Covid-19 Lab

University of Port Harcourt now has functional Covid-19  Molecular-T esting  laboratory. The follows  the  commissioning  of  the  laboratory 
equipment donated by  AMNI International Petroleum Development  Company  on  Monday,  September  14, 2020.  The laboratory  is  situated at the  Regional Centre for  Biotechnology  and  Bioresources  Research. In  his  speech,   Acting  Vice  Chancellor, Professor Stephen Okodudu expressed  appreciation  to  the  donor . “We  are  grateful  to  AMNI  International  Petroleum Development  Company.  I  see  this  donation  and  the relationship  with  the  Company  as  a  very  strategic handshake between the university and the industry . It  i s   a   g l o b a l   b e s t   p r a c t i c e .   I   c a l l   o n   c o r p o r a t e  organisations to  emulate AMNI,”  Professor  Okodudu said. 

In  his  address,  Special  Adviser  to  Chairman/Chief Executive  Officer  of  the  donor  Company,  ProfessorOladipo  Afolabi,  noted  that  government  has  made tremendous  efforts  to  contain  the  spread  of  the  virus through  massive  public  education  on  the  preventive measures, building of facilities and provision of drugs. “Private  individuals  and  corporate  citizens  need  to  give a  helping  hand  in  the  provision  of  infrastructure  for  ourteeming population. It is in view of this, that  AMNI as part  of  its  corporate  social  responsibility ,  decided  to partner  with the  University of Port Harcourt to  deliver
a  standard  Covid-19  T est  Centre  to  the  benefit  of residents  of  Port  Harcourt  in  particular  and  Rivers State  in  general,”  he  said.

Earlier  in  his  welcome  address,  Director ,  RCBBR, Professor  Anthony  Ataga,  said  the  commissioning  of Covid-19 laboratory  would go  a  long  way in  assisting the state, the nation and the world at large in fighting SARS CoV -2 Virus, which is responsible forCovid-19. 
“The  lab  is  open  to  staff  of  AMNI  International Petroleum  Development Company Limited, members of the University of Port Harcourt community and the general  public,”  he  added. The highlight of the event, which featured a Courtesy Call on  the Acting Vice  Chancellor ,  was a  tour  of  the d i a g n o s t i c   c e n t r e .   O t h e r   d i g n i t a r i e s   a t   t h e Commissioning  Ceremony  included  the  Deputy  Vice Chancellor  (Administration),  Professor  Regina Ogali, Registrar ,  Dr  Dorcas  Otto,  Bursar ,  Dr  Felicia Ayuwo and  the  University  Librarian,  Dr  Susan  Umeozor . Representing AMNI  were  Group  Managing Director , Mr  Wa l e   Ol a s i f i s a n ,   Gro u p   Ma n a g e r,   Hu ma n Resources,  Ayo Otepola, and Head, Health, Safety and Environment,  Joseph  Ekpelegho.  Others  included Head of  Port  Harcourt  Office, Sam  Famfo,  Community Relations  Officer ,  Gafa  Abdullalhi.
